A defined furniture bill format improves traceability, supports grant and institutional compliance, and simplifies cross-team communication. It centralizes cost allocation and custody details so procurement, facilities, and R&D teams can validate asset ownership and maintenance responsibilities quickly.
Project managers track furniture as project assets, ensuring items are charged to correct grants and documented for audits. They coordinate approvals, maintain custody records, and integrate bill entries with project budgets and milestone reports.
Procurement officers verify vendor invoices, confirm delivery details, and match received furniture to purchase orders. They use the furniture bill format to reconcile invoices, trigger asset tagging, and manage vendor warranty and service records.
